| Aspect | Medical Operations Manager | Medical Coordinator |
|---|
| Responsibilities | Oversees overall medical operations, manages staff, implements policies, and ensures compliance | Coordinates patient care, schedules, and assists with administrative tasks |
| Required Credentials | Often requires a healthcare management degree or related certification | Typically requires medical assisting or administrative certification |
| Work Environment | Hospital, clinic, or healthcare organization management setting | Medical offices, clinics, or outpatient facilities |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Used in healthcare organizations to denote managerial roles | Commonly used for roles supporting clinical teams and patient care |
The Medical Operations Manager focuses on overseeing the entire medical operations and staff management, while the Medical Coordinator handles day-to-day patient coordination and administrative support. Both roles are essential in healthcare settings but differ in scope and responsibilities.
